Transaction 812fef74d522d7cb18fabf56b0d6fe570ef2c7f6f289b254cc25924b7a5a3897
1 Input
1 Output
-
812fef74d522d7cb18fabf56b0d6fe570ef2c7f6f289b254cc25924b7a5a3897:0
- value
- 21305572
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c0d3ac223445fb10ae75ec87c6de1207fd1ea64
- address
- bc1q8sxn4s3rg30mzzh8tmy8cm0pyplar6nyau0hmu